Output 5ab304e665571e7e50246bf2c6684bc743f25c8eada1fc73bf1b412c4d30c140:22

value
3360871
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 beb1d9a7124664787eaa28c763eb85a2399a49c4 OP_EQUALVERIFY OP_CHECKSIG
address
1JPJShQhKzqpfSy22DnQSz4cYKUTKpyFeZ
transaction
5ab304e665571e7e50246bf2c6684bc743f25c8eada1fc73bf1b412c4d30c140
spent
true